Ordinals
beta
Sat 1869212054968426
decimal
680739.179968426
degree
0°50739′1347″179968426‴
percentile
89.01009795355048%
name
apmdfdqsbmd
cycle
0
epoch
3
period
337
block
680739
offset
179968426
timestamp
2021-04-26 23:04:07 UTC
rarity
common
prev
next